Syndicate Bank awarded

Our Bureau

Bangalore, Sept. 4

The Institute of Development and Research in Banking Technology established by the Reserve Bank of India has conferred the public sector Syndicate Bank with a special award for use of information technology for customer service in semi-urban and rural areas.
